Improves jQuery extension in xorg.js.
[platal.git] / templates / emails / redirect.tpl
index a56e173..6e4512f 100644 (file)
@@ -56,7 +56,6 @@
     <a href="Xorg/SMTPSecurise">service d'envoi d'email SMTP sécurisé</a>.
   </p>
 
-  {javascript name=ajax}
   <script type="text/javascript">//<![CDATA[
     {literal}
     function activeEnable()
@@ -73,7 +72,7 @@
 
     function redirectUpdate()
     {
-        showTempMessage('redirect-msg', "Tes redirections ont été mises à jour.", true);
+        $('#redirect-msg').tmpMessage("Tes redirections ont été mises à jour.", true);
         activeEnable();
     }
 
     function updateRedirect(checked, email)
     {
         activeEnable();
-        Ajax.update_html(null, 'emails/redirect/' + (checked ? '' : 'in') + 'active/' + email, redirectUpdate);
+        $.xget('emails/redirect/' + (checked ? '' : 'in') + 'active/' + email,
+               redirectUpdate);
     }
 
     function rewriteUpdate(mail, allow, box)
                  onchange="updateRedirect(this.checked, '{$e->email}')" /></td>
         <td style="text-align: left">
           {if $e->has_rewrite()}
-          <select onchange="Ajax.update_html(null,'emails/redirect/rewrite/{$e->email}/'+this.value, rewriteUpdate('{$e->email}', {$e->allow_rewrite|default:"0"}, this))">
+          <select onchange="$.get('emails/redirect/rewrite/{$e->email}/'+this.value, 'text',  rewriteUpdate('{$e->email}', {$e->allow_rewrite|default:"0"}, this)); return false">
             <option value=''>--- aucune ---</option>
             {assign var=dom1 value=#globals.mail.domain#}
             {assign var=dom2 value=#globals.mail.domain2#}